Frequently Asked Questions about Parks

What type of rentals are currently available in Parks?

There are currently 29 Apartments for Rent in Parks, NE with pricing that ranges from $510 to $1,700. There are also 32 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Parks ranging from $650 to $2,500.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Parks?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Parks ranges from $650 to $2,500 with an average monthly rent of $1,524.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Parks?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Parks range from $700 to $1,700,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$850 to $2,100.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,895 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$750.
